WEEK TWO OBSERVATIONS

This puppy is robust and growing large and strong. She may have a slight overbite at this time.


BIRTH

This puppy came into the world head first with the sack intact. It was difficult to remove the sack because the puppy was wriggling inside it upon delivery. The puppy continued to thrash even after the sack was broken, as if trying to get out on her own. This puppy moved instantly with a strength and conviction.

TEMPERAMENT TEST #2

This puppy lifted her head when pet. She moved her front feet back slightly, but she couldn't move backwards as there was a wall. She was silent throughout. This puppy was loose, silent and still during the lift. This puppy cried out briefly when turned. This puppy tried to right herself, but finding resistance, she became loose. She then yawned while moving her back feet slightly. She was silent. This puppy's head stiffened quite a bit during the head pet in an unfamiliar location. She also licked her lips. She then turned her head into the crook of the handler's elbow. This puppy initially looked around when placed back into the den away from her siblings. She then saw a pup close by and went to lay on top of that puppy. She was silent throughout.

This puppy receives a score of 6.5 for this second temperament test.


WEEK TWO OBSERVATIONS

This puppy does the funniest thing. She will deliberately get herself into a placed behind or to the side of her mother where she is pinned in or boxed in. Then she will cry out for help. This puppy knows exactly where she is, but does this trick anyway. It is unclear why. This also howls when she is bored and doesn't want to sleep. She stops when touched, as if she needed reassurance or support. It is curious. She is quite the unique character.


WEEK ONE OBSERVATIONS

This puppy has shown frustration when Dreamer leaves, crying out and carrying on, not interested in her siblings. This puppy will likely be strongly bonded to her family. She may also show some persistent stubbornness. Breeder's recommendation would be to not allow her to get away with carrying on, but stand firm in consistent correction to teach her how to learn patience.


24 HOURS - PERSONAL OBSERVATIONS

This puppy is an intelligent working type of female. She knows what she wants and goes after it. This female will be a good candidate for a family who is more on the active side and can keep up with her mind. She would be good at obedience tasks and likely fetch, hiking, boating, etc. She is smart and can figure things out with an easiness that will startle you. She is quiet until she is disturbed, at which point, she protests loudly. This generally means she may bark more readily at strangers coming to the house that she doesn't know as a warning to the family.


TEMPERAMENT TEST #1

This puppy came out moving! She has some energy and conviction about her. This puppy is quiet, but can grunt loudly when upset. This puppy wiggled on the scale, but not violently, more like a deliberate movement seeking or scanning. This puppy sniffed around the blankets when placed back away from mom. She did not attempt to move in any direction. Instead, she simply sniffed as if thinking. This puppy was loose when picked up.

This puppy receives a score of 6.5 for this temperament test.

WEEK TWO OBSERVATIONS

This puppy has shot up in her growth rate and is now the second largest puppy in the litter. We now anticipate that she will be a giant-sized female weighing ~110 lbs. She has silver undertones on her back. She now looks to be more silver than gold, perhaps lightening up as she grows. This puppy is likely a tri-gold sable, meaning she shows silver/gold/black (three colors) in her coat with gold being the main undertone.


WEEK ONE OBSERVATIONS

This puppy is growing quickly and keeping up with her larger brothers. This puppy will likely be an extra-large to giant-sized female... ~110 lbs. She is definitely a gold wolf gray with a black mask.


BIRTH NOTES

This puppy is an extra-large wolf sable female weighing 1 lbs. 4.5 oz at birth. She is long in body and leg length. She might be an extra-tall puppy. She has a long thin tail with a white tip. She has white on all four paws and on her chest. Her nose has some pink on it at birth. It is hard to tell if she is a gold or silver at the time of her birth. We'll know more about this as she grows.
